Send us a textWelcome back to one of my favorite grammar lessons -- the present perfect continuous! I usually use this compared to the present perfect. Example, I've been living in Thailand for five years. I don't like saying "I've lived in Thailand for five years." That could possibly indicate that I no longer live there, at times.
